About the Role
As we continue to expand our reach, we are looking for an Accounts Payable Specialist to help advance our strategic business development goals. Reporting to the Accounts Payable Supervisor, the Accounts Payable Specialist will be responsible for managing the accounts payable functions of the department for multiple entertainment entities within our portfolio, including but not limited to reconciling accounts, managing relationships with vendors, and successfully developing and implementing accounts payable processes.
Responsibilities- Assist with the accounts payable process, ensuring accurate and timely processing of invoices, expense reports, and payments in compliance with company policies and procedures.
- Process invoices, ensure appropriate coding, documentation, and authorization prior to payment.
- Reconcile accounts payable transactions and resolve any discrepancies or variances with vendors or internal stakeholders.
- Monitor and maintain accurate records of accounts payable transactions, including maintaining vendor files, payment history, and supporting documentation for tax and regulatory compliance.
- Analyze expense reports and other invoices for accuracy and eligibility for payment.
- Collaborate with the accounting team to ensure accurate accruals, month‑end closing, and financial reporting related to accounts payable.
